Thyme and Parmesan Roast Parsnips

"Looking for an easy but flavoursome recipe for roast parsnips? A coating of thyme, parsley, pine nuts and Parmesan cheese gives these parsnips a wonderfully rich flavour—making them quite addictive."

directions

  • Preheat the oven to 400°F Place the parsnips in a pan of lightly salted water, bring to the boil and simmer for 5 minutes.
  • Combine the cheese, pine nuts and herbs and season.
  • Drain the parsnips and toss in the cheese mixture.
  • Heat the oil in a roasting tin until smoking hot.
  • Carefully tip in the parsnips and roast for 40 minutes, turning occasionally.
